When Battenfeld Extrusionstechnik in Germany launched its High Performance sheet lines with the four-motor torque drive at the K 2004 show in Germany, output was increased only 25% because the takeoff could not accommodate more. Welex Inc,. Blue Bell, Pa., has built a sheet line with Knoedler's four-motor drive on a 3.5-in. extruder. Using cooling rolls sized for a 6-in. extruder, the line gets outputs similar to those reported by Battenfeld. These lines save 5% to 10% with the smaller extruder.
